Dear Maintainer,

Since updating from 6.19.11 to (I believe) 6.19.12 I have had no audio
on my laptop, Dell Pro 14 PA14250.

Previously the kernel included the module spi-cs42l43. I believe the
cause of the regression is that the module is no longer automatically
selected in the upstream Kconfig:

https://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/torvalds/linux.git/commit/?id=e920c36f2073d533bdf19ba6ab690432c8173b63

This fix is to set CONFIG_SPI_CS42L43 explicitly.
